Heat Exchanger PlateIntroduction to Plate Sheet 1.The unique-structure shunting area can balance fluid distribution.2.The sheet is of unique linear and planar positioning structure, which can reduce the possibility for inter-sheet malposition.3. Fillets in the sheet are of "Interlocked" structure which allows for mutual interlocking of sheets.4.Design of large-angle ripples can raise heat transfer coefficient with fairly great reduction of resistance.5.Design of small-angle ripples allows for reduction of degradation resistance and is featured by fairly low heat transfer coef
